Description
Summary:Electrocoagulation treatment process (EC) is an effective ttreatment process that applying an electric current to enhance the oxidation and reduction take place.This project is all about the effect of operating parameters on restaurant wastewater treatment by using electrocoagulation method. In general, wastewater is all the dirty water comes from main sources either schools, restaurants, commercial establishments, hospitals, farms and factory that usually flow down enters storm drainage system. Oily and greasy wastewater from restaurant or canteen cannot be collected and discharged to municipal drainages system directly because of faultiness of the existing wastewater treatment system. Thus, in this project, the treatment of restaurant wastewater by investigate, and measure by testing the level of Biochemical Oxygen Demand (BOD), Chemical Oxygen Demand (COD) and Total Suspended Solid (TSS). In this project, only one of the three main operating parameters have been investigated and come out with the results. The operating parameter that involve is the effect of electrode distance on restaurant wastewater treatment by electrocoagulation process has been successfully observed and investigated.
